A lot more AFL listed players running around in the VFL than the SANFL. Crows and Port in the SANFL, Hawthorn (Box Hill Hawks), Collingwood (Collingwood VFL), Carlton (Northern Blues), Melbourne (Casey Demons), North Melbourne (Werribee), Western Bulldogs (Footscray), Richmond (Richmond VFL), Geelong (Geelong VFL), Essendon (Essendon VFL), St. Kilda (Sandringham). Stand Alone teams Port Melbourne, Coburg, North Ballarat, Williamstown.

That's a bit too conspiratorial, even for me. But I do vaguely recall the Cats extending a lot of their rookies around that time. From memory, they needed to go very deep into the next draft and needed to hold onto as many guys with a preseason in them as possible. That's a vague recollection though.
 
Just Wiki'd an Cats took 4 in the draft, 59, 66 and the last 2 selections at 69 & 70. 4 of the last 12 picks and only 6 clubs bothered to select after their first pick. When Gore was extended in July, they'd have known where their early picks were going and that they'd be punting on rubbish. Perhaps the extension wasn't as meaningful as I thought given that if he walked for nothing they'd have had the last 3 selections in a draft that clearly crapped out early.
